Taking over Snackline restock planner from me as of Friday. Planner pulls inventory counts nightly; service account is read-only, rotated quarterly. Known gap: route exports aren't signed yet — flagged for review. No external endpoints exposed. Threat model draft and open findings for your review are collected on the page below.

wiki page, baguf-kahap: https://confluence.tolvaqsys.internal/browse/display/projects/8d5f528f

Step 4: push the nightly bundle to the Greywharf partner SFTP drop. Heads up — their server is picky about path casing, so use the exact remote path from the deploy manifest. The transfer script reads connection settings from the env file in the deploy directory; make sure the host and port are set, then add the SFTP credential on the line right after this.

secret setting of tajof-bahif: COURIER_KEY3=65d

Ticket #4471 — Vault locked, Pressgate renderer

The Pressgate PDF invoice renderer can't fetch its signing cert; the Oakhollow vault auto-locked after three failed rotations. Invoices are queuing. Standard unlock via the ops console is greyed out. Support: follow the manual unseal steps in the runbook, then restart the render workers. Use the recovery passphrase provided below.

recovery phrase for tadup-hahog: wendor-druael